#09b714 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#09b714 is composed of 3.5% red, 71.8% green and 7.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 89.1%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 123.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 37.6%. #09b714 color hex could be obtained by blending #12ff28 with #006f00. Closest websafe color is: #00cc00.

#09b714 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#09b714 has RGB values of R:9, G:183, B:20 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0, Y:0.89, K:0.28. Its decimal value is 636692.
